Pronto Sandwiches (T1 B14)
Across the available record, Pronto Sandwiches (T1 B14) has 17 inspections on file, the first dated 2010. Inspectors last stopped by on Oct 2, 2025. A medium risk score generally means inspectors found things to fix, though most weren't urgent.
Recent inspections have turned up roughly the same number of issues each time, hovering near two violations per visit.
Across the inspection history, “physical facilities installed, maintained & clean” is the issue that surfaces most often, recorded five times.
Compared to other Chicago restaurants (averaging 81), there's room to close the gap. The full record sits in fairly typical territory for a working restaurant.
